Punts TMB customer service offices

Most of the management can be done online without the need to travel.
All the Punts TMB have video interpretation in Catalan sign language. Currently, this service is offered intermittently until the necessary technical adjustments are completed.

Accessibility of Punts TMB
All Punts TMB have:
- Preferential service desk for people with disabilities, reduced mobility and other needs.
- Sign language video interpretation service for people with hearing disabilities.
- Inductive loop.
And they have maps of the metro network in relief and a guide in Braille and ink, which are very useful for people with visual disabilities.
